I don't blame them. For some people, that is what makes the game good. Working hard to develop your line and making it exclusive. Then again, it looks like they're an older account and show quite a bit, your message might be lost in their other messages if you've tried to mail them before.
Have you tried to look at previous top ranking dogs and seeing if any of the older kennels have any forgotten studs? Or seeing if any of the previous top dogs have any offspring from forgotten breeders? Just an idea. I've done that a few times to find new blood for the cane corso breed.
